1. Enhanced Outdoor Living Space

One of the main reasons why homeowners choose to install a flat roof canopy is the opportunity to enhance their outdoor living space. Whether you’re looking to create a shaded area for outdoor dining, a sheltered spot for relaxation, or a safe place to store outdoor equipment, a canopy can transform your garden or patio into a more functional area.

With a flat roof canopy, you can enjoy the outdoors even on rainy days or during hot summer months. The canopy provides protection from the elements, allowing you to spend more time outside without worrying about getting wet or sunburned.

2. Protection for Vehicles and Outdoor Items

A flat roof canopy can serve as a protective cover for your vehicles, saving them from the damaging effects of extreme weather conditions. Whether it’s snow, rain, or the intense sun, your car can benefit from the added shelter, which can help prevent damage to the paintwork and interior.

In addition to vehicles, you can also use the canopy to protect outdoor furniture, bicycles, or other items from the elements. This can significantly reduce wear and tear, saving you money on repairs or replacements.

4. Energy Efficiency Benefits

One of the lesser-known advantages of installing a flat roof canopy is the potential for increased energy efficiency. The canopy can provide shade to your home, particularly windows and doors, reducing the amount of direct sunlight that enters your living space. This, in turn, helps keep your home cooler in the summer months, lowering your reliance on air conditioning and reducing energy consumption.

Additionally, if you choose materials with insulating properties for your canopy, such as polycarbonate or green roofing systems, you can further enhance the energy efficiency of your home.

5. Cost-Effective Solution

While building an extension or adding a new room to your home can be an expensive project, a flat roof canopy offers a more cost-effective solution. It requires less structural support than traditional pitched roofs, and installation costs are generally lower. This makes it a budget-friendly way to add functionality to your property without breaking the bank.

In addition, the low maintenance requirements of many canopy materials, such as metal, fiberglass, or polycarbonate, make them long-term investments that don’t require frequent repairs or replacements.

7. Durable and Long-Lasting

Flat roof canopies are made from durable materials designed to withstand various weather conditions. Many canopies are constructed from materials like metal, polycarbonate, or EPDM rubber, all of which are known for their durability and long lifespan. This makes them a great investment for homeowners who want a structure that will last for years to come.

Furthermore, flat roof canopies are often low-maintenance, requiring minimal upkeep to keep them in excellent condition. With the right materials and installation, a flat roof canopy can serve you well for decades.

8. Versatility in Functionality

Another reason flat roof canopies are such a smart investment is their versatility. Depending on your needs, the canopy can be designed to serve multiple functions. From providing a shaded area for relaxing outdoors to offering a sheltered space for hosting events or storing equipment, a canopy can be adapted to suit various uses.

You can even incorporate additional features into your canopy, such as lighting, heating, or integrated solar panels, making it a more functional and sustainable outdoor structure.
